Join the power movement as a Senior Power Electronics Engineer

Senior Power Electronics Engineer reporting to the Director of Power Systems in the SPARC team at CFS. Responsible to lead and coordinate electrical design projects and interface with cross-function stakeholders while ensuring a high-quality design release that meets specifications, project timelines within budget allocated.

What you'll do:
  • Design, model, simulate, analyze and validate power electronics circuits, magnetic components and control strategies for medium voltage power electronic converter systems (i.e. power supplies)
  • Define components and develop technical requirements and specifications for power electronic converter systems and other electrical designs
  • Develop test methods to qualify design from concept through final testing and commissioning steps including troubleshooting of converter systems
  • Contribute to cross-functional technical design activities to design, build and deliver electrical system designs for fusion power
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ams on critical procurement contracts & vendor coordination efforts of critical technical and other project milestones
  • Define requirements and lead initial commissioning activities for power electronic systems
  • Document design specifications, simulations and test results into engineering reports
What we’re looking for:
  • 8+ years of related experience with Bachelor’s degree (or) a Master’s degree with 6+ years of experience with power electronics based systems
  • Proven track record in design and development (system, protection, control & mechanical integration) of power electronics based electrical systems
  • Knowledge of various inverter circuit topologies and the benefits and limitations
  • Experience with modeling & simulation with analysis tools such as PLECS, PSPICE, MATLAB etc
  • Experience with semiconductor devices (IGBT, MOSFET, etc.) and magnetic components (transformers, inductors etc.)
  • Fundamental understanding of gate drive circuits, design and device protection
  • Experience with packaging design of power conversion equipment and thermal management
  • Experience with high power electrical equipment >10MW
  • Experience with hands on testing of electrical components, sub-assemblies and systems in the laboratory and use of oscilloscopes and other measurement equipment
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, ability to conduct design reviews, organize / present results to both expert and non-technical audiences
  • Results driven and ability to embrace and convince stakeholders on a change in design direction in pursuit of a high-quality product release
Bonus points for:
  • Master’s degree in electrical engineering with a focus on Power Electronics
  • Experience in practical application of electrical engineering skills to construction, manufacturing, testing and field installations
  • Experience with application of compliance standards to the designs (IEC, UL, CSA, NEC etc.)
  • Experience in problem solving, root cause analysis and field containment actions
  • Experience with hands on prototype build, prototype testing and documentation of results is a plus
  • Experience with scaling up independent systems to a larger system to meet higher power requirements
